All Bank Branches To Be Covered Under Cheque Truncation System By September, Says RBI

In a letter written to heads of the bank, the Chief General Manager (CGM) of the Reserve Bank of India, RBI, has asked them to implement image-based cheque truncation system (CTS) across all bank branches by September.
This comes in accordance with the Statement on Development and Regulatory policy issued by RBI last month.
Currently, 1,50,000 branches of all banks have implemented the CTS system since its inception in 2010.
Till last September, all 1,219 pre-existing non-CTS clearing houses had successfully migrated to CTS system all over the country. ....

Single body for complaints against banks, NBFCs, pre-paid card issuers from June 2021

Currently, there are separate ombudsmen for banks, non-banking finance companies and prepaid card issuers. The move is aimed at providing an efficient dispute resolution mechanism to the customers.
In the Statement on Development and Regulatory policy issued today by the RBI Governor Shatikanta Das, it has been proposed to merge the three-separate ombudsman schemes for banks, NBFCs and non-bank prepaid instruments. As per the announcement, the Integrated Ombudsman Scheme will be rolled out in June, 2021.
